They say it’s difficult to beat a team three times in the same season. While that superstition may be against the West Central Valley Wildcats girls basketball team when they host Earlham in the opening round of the postseason Saturday night, math may be on their side as the BCMoore algorithm lists them as 25 point favorites.

It’s an interesting situation, because the two teams just played each other in a regular season contest on Tuesday. Wildcats head coach Drew Stonewall says with Earlham having fresh film of his squad, his girls might need to hustle extra hard to maintain a competitive edge. “I hope that we bring the energy, the effort and I hope we’re diving for loose balls and talking on both sides of the floor.”

Tip off scheduled for 7 p.m. Saturday night at West Central Valley High School.
